Cisco Confirms Regex Flaw in IOS 61

gattaca writes "Cisco has announced a confirmation of an unpatched denial of service vulnerability in Cisco IOS. From the NetPro Forum post: 'I have just discovered a regular expression that crashes the router. I suspect the error is because of division by zero. Since I work for the Enterprise, I do not have direct access to TAC. Please somebody report this to Cisco. I have tested it on ranges of routers (2611, 2821, 2851, 7206) and IOSes (12.0-12.4). All routers crashed with some type of BUS ERROR. Command can be issued in user mode, therefore I think it can be considered as vulnerability to potentially cause DOS.'" Of course, the command has to be entered in user mode, so while potentially a vulnerability, chances are your local IOS-based router won't be DoSed via the bug any time soon.

    • Re:A question (Score:4, Insightful)

      by OriginalArlen ( 726444 ) on Saturday September 15, 2007 @03:12PM (#20617983)
      At the low end, there's not a great deal of difference beyond the value of the brand (which is non-zero: how many replies do job ads for "network engineer, min 4 years experience with Linux based routers" get vs. "cisco-based routers"? )

      At pretty much anything above the branch office level, however, there's a huge difference. The two biggies are the backplane, and the ability to support proper linecards with offload routing processors. When you have a fat high-end device in your network core with 8 16-way OC3 linecards, there's just no way the standard PC architecture can keep up. The PC architecture jus isn't designed to shift massive amounts of IO, twiddle bits on a zillion and one packets per second, then route them out a different interface.

      If your cable runs look like this [tmk.com] then you are not going to be using PC hardware, believe me.

      Juniper are a good alternative to Cisco, though. There is now finally some competition.

  • In case anyone cares, the reboot (or "reload" as cisco likes to call it) is caused by a stack overflow resulting from an uncaught recursive processing of specific combinations of regex options. The overflow must be input from the command line interface, after providing a valid username and password to login to the device. If you are being DOS'd by someone that has a valid login and password on your hardware, you have bigger issues that need dealing with before investigating firmware bugs in your router.
    • by Raideen ( 975130 )
      I think that the bigger issue is that an admin may create a similar regexp and inadvertently lockup a router. As a security issue, it's pretty minor, but accidental lockups are not a good thing.
